Design Tips for Using Cat Monogram Effectively
While Cat Monogram is a great choice for many applications, there are a few things to keep in mind to ensure it works best for your brand. First, consider readability. While the font is stylish, it’s important to use it in sizes that are legible on both screens and print. For small labels or mobile thumbnails, opt for a lighter weight or a simpler version of the font.
Pairing Cat Monogram with other fonts can also enhance your design. For a modern look, try combining it with a clean sans serif font like Montserrat or Open Sans. If you want something more elegant, a serif font like Playfair Display could add sophistication. For a more playful feel, a script or handwritten font like Great Vibes might complement it well.
Also, don’t forget to check the font’s licensing details before using it commercially. Cat Monogram should come with commercial use rights, but it’s always good to confirm that you have access to all necessary file formats and alternates, such as ligatures or alternate characters, depending on your needs.
